    The paper deals with the bilateral polynomial matrix equation \(AX+YB=C\) and, for given A, B, C, with the following two problems: 1. Find X, Y such that deg X\(=0\) and deg Y\(=0\); 2. Find X, Y such that deg X\(=0\) and deg \(Y\leq \max (\deg A\), deg C) - deg B. Necessary and sufficient conditions for the existence of the solutions are respectively proved. For problem 2 an illustrative example is given.
